Palantir Slides to the Bottom of Its 52-Week Range as Selling Pressure Mounts

Palantir Technologies Inc. is closing out the trading week under pressure, with shares falling 1.55% to $128.605 on Friday, June 19, 2026, placing the stock uncomfortably close to its 52-week low of $122.68. That low sits just 4.6% below current levels, a stark contrast to the stock's 52-week high of $207.52, meaning PLTR has shed a significant portion of its peak value over the past year. The proximity to multi-month support is drawing attention from traders watching whether the floor holds or gives way.

Key Drivers of the PLTR Stock Move

The forward setup for PLTR is defined almost entirely by whether the $122.68 support level can hold. The stock has been in a prolonged downtrend from its highs, and Friday's session does nothing to suggest that trend is reversing. Traders will be closely watching price action early next week for any sign of stabilization or, conversely, a decisive break lower. Volume behavior near this support zone will be critical in determining whether long-term buyers step in or whether the path of least resistance remains to the downside. Any broader weakness in the technology sector or risk-off sentiment heading into summer could add further headwinds for a high-beta name like Palantir.

PLTR Relative Performance

With PLTR trading at $128.605 and sitting approximately 38% off its 52-week high of $207.52, the stock is significantly underperforming where it stood at peak levels over the past year. The 52-week range of $122.68 to $207.52 illustrates the dramatic shift in sentiment for shares of Palantir, which had attracted considerable enthusiasm at higher levels. Yesterday's intraday range of $125.01 to $131.41 reflects a stock still experiencing day-to-day volatility even as it grinds near its lowest levels in the past twelve months, a setup that contrasts with broader market participants who may be faring better during the same period.
